Output 74081fae65134edb329d2b42732b89beb95b644668b24e2a2897c9bb00a82c3c:0

value
10080948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23bace2ce599e176f0ef8c452ca4f250ebaae539 OP_EQUAL
address
34wwMisFN6k3g7mdFEytJKmxhLbBU35hMd
transaction
74081fae65134edb329d2b42732b89beb95b644668b24e2a2897c9bb00a82c3c
spent
true